Performance Characteristics of Pom Gear
- 1. High Mechanical Strength: Pom Gear exhibits excellent resistance to wear, impact, and fatigue, ensuring reliable performance even under heavy loads.
- 2. Low Friction Coefficient: The low friction coefficient of POM gears results in reduced energy loss and increased overall efficiency.
- 3. Self-Lubricating Properties: Due to its self-lubricating properties, Pom Gear requires minimal maintenance and provides smooth and quiet operation.
- 4. Chemical Resistance: POM gears are highly resistant to chemicals, oils, and solvents, making them suitable for a wide range of applications.
- 5. Dimensional Stability: Pom Gear offers excellent dimensional stability, ensuring precise and consistent performance over time.

Pom Gear Applications in Various Industries
Pom Gear finds extensive applications in different industries, highlighting its versatility and value:
- 1. Electronic Devices: Pom Gear is utilized in electronic devices to ensure smooth transmission of rotational motion, enhancing the overall performance and reliability of the devices.
- 2. Medical Equipment: POM gears are used in medical equipment due to their biocompatibility, low friction, and resistance to sterilization processes, ensuring safe and efficient operation.
- 3. Automotive Industry: Pom Gear is widely employed in the automotive industry, contributing to improved fuel efficiency, reduced noise, and enhanced durability of various components.
- 4. Industrial Machinery: POM gears play a critical role in industrial machinery, enabling precise motion control, high torque transmission, and extended operational life.
- 5. Household Appliances: Pom Gear is utilized in household appliances, ensuring smooth operation, energy efficiency, and durability.
